Do Mouth Guards Cure Bruxism?

Grinding your teeth at night? Do you have bruxism? If you do this, your dentist tries to get you to invest mouthguard to protect your teeth.

I say "invest" because these masks are not usually cheap. They generally run upwards of $ 600.00, because it a custom fit to your teeth. Your dentist needs to take impressions of your mouth and teeth, especially around the mouth guards are made.

The problem with these masks is that they do not stopYou from your nightly teeth grinding. They protect your teeth as announced, but who wants to have to wear a mouth guard for the rest of their lives? I know I would rather not.
